Recent News:

  • In March 2025, the AeroSHARK by Lufthansa Technik, in collaboration with engineering simulation company ANSYS, which is nanocoating technology is under developing state that aims to reduce aerodynamic drag on aircraft surfaces, leading to decreased fuel consumption and emissions.
  • In June 2024, PPG that collaborated with Satys' facility in Dugny announced electrocoating (e-coat) primer system known as PPG AEROCRON that offers a more uniform application, reduces paint usage, and contributes to weight savings. PPG AEROCRON aligns with environmental and efficiency goals in aircraft assembly.
  • In October 2023, Jet Prep Pretreatment a new Sol-Gel technology was introduced by Sherwin-Williams Aerospace Coatings designed to protect aluminum substrates and enhance adhesion as the new Sol-Gel solution aims to improve coating performance while adhering to environmental regulations.
